    • Looks like EA's Star Wars Zero Company will be out this August by Pulasthi Ariyasinghe Over a year ago, EA surprise announced that a team of former Firaxis members is working on a brand-new Star Wars game. Dubbed Zero Company, the title would have XCOM-like turn-based tactics gameplay as players manage a squad of professionals from all over the galaxy. Now, just ahead of an official announcement, it looks like the release date has leaked out. The upcoming Summer Game Fest presentation on Friday is when EA is supposed to show off the title's gameplay footage, with fans also expecting it to reveal a release date. However, the ever-reliable billbil-kun from Dealabs says they have already managed to find out when the game is coming out and what versions fans will have the option of purchasing. Per the leak, Star Wars Zero Company has an August 27, 2026, release date attached to it. The title is slated to release on PC, Xbox Series X|S, and PlayStation 5 with a $49.99 standard and $59.99 Deluxe edition. The leaker also adds that there won't be any early access perk attached to this special edition. Pre-orders could kick off alongside the official announcement this Friday, too. For those unfamiliar with the title, Bit Reactor is developing Star Wars Zero Company with help from Respawn Entertainment and Lucasfilm Games. The EA-published title is said to be set during the "twilight of the Clone Wars." We will have to wait and see if base building and management mechanics from the XCOM series will be present here, too. "You will step into the shoes of Hawks, a former Republic officer who leads Zero Company — an unconventional outfit of professionals for hire hailing from across the galaxy," reads the game description. "Hawks and Zero Company are recruited for an operation that pits them against an emerging threat that will consume the galaxy if left unchecked. To succeed, Hawks will lead a team of uneasy allies who must set aside their differences to overcome nearly impossible odds." You can catch the Star Wars Zero Company extended gameplay reveal at the Summer Game Fest showcase that's kicking off on Friday at 2 pm PT / 5 pm ET.
